Description:
As one of the largest universities in the country, National Autonomous University of Mexico is present in the Distrito Federal, 16 States of the Mexican Republic, the United States and Canada. Within its property of a constructed area of approximately 1'700,000 square meters, there are 997 buildings of which 86 percent of them are for teaching. Its impressive property includes a Library's System with 143 libraries, two oceanographic ships and two oceanographic plateau, 28 odontological clinics, two botanical gardens, an ecological reservoir, more than 15,000 computers, two stadiums, two observatories, three ranches, seven swimming-pools and areas in which 39 sports can be practiced, 24 dinning-rooms, 35 cafeterias, and three supermarkets.
